**Key Ceremony Checklist — Item 7 (Squatwatch Scanner)**

New members: before signing the release key for the Squatwatch typo-squatting package scanner, verify two witnesses are present, the offline laptop is air-gapped, and the prior key is revoked in the Meridian registry. Record serials in the ceremony log. Once all boxes are checked, the recovery passphrase is entered below.

unlock words, yadup-kahif: caswyn-casix-wendor

## SQL Linting

All SQL files at Bramblegate must pass `sqlcheck` before merge. Rules enforce uppercase keywords, explicit column lists (no `SELECT *`), and snake_case identifiers. The linter validates schema references against a live shadow database, so it needs network access during CI and local runs. Before your first run, configure the linter's schema probe with the connection string below.

primary connection of fajog-bageg = clickhouse://tamion_svc:0nS8bDSETpHjj2@db-cbc5.nelvrocorp.example:5432/nordor

## Date Localization in Fenwick Dash

Welcome to the team. Fenwick Dash renders dates in the viewer's locale, never the server's. We resolve the locale from the user profile first, then the browser hint, then fall back to a regional default configured per deployment. Formatting itself goes through the Larkspur library, which caches compiled patterns per locale to avoid re-parsing on every render. Cache sizes and fallback timeouts matter here, so we tune them explicitly. The current constants are listed below.

tuning table, kawep-tawif:
CAPS = {
    "olidor": 80,
    "belion": 7,
    "quenys": 225,
    "druox": 839,
    "fraath": 482,
}

Welcome, plugin folks! Snapgrove (our UI snapshot-testing service) runs in three environments: sandbox, staging, and prod. Sandbox is where your plugin should live until it stops mangling baselines — it resets nightly, so don't store anything precious there. Staging mirrors prod's renderer versions but with looser rate limits, which makes it great for diff-heavy test suites. Prod is invite-only for plugins; ping the platform crew when you're ready. Each environment reads its own config bundle, and sandbox currently ships with these values:

config for yadup-yahop:
OLIAX_LOG_LEVEL=error
OLIAX_METRICS_HOST=metrics.oliax.qirvanlabs.internal
OLIAX_POOL_SIZE=32